UI Module
Introduction
The UI module LU3 is a two-layer PWB, which is connected to the system/Main PWB
with a 14-pin spring connector.

Power Key
A micro switch is used as a power key on the UI module. The circuitry includes a micro
switch and two diodes, which are needed for the MAD interface. The power key, con-
nected to ROW4, is connected to CCONT and is active in Low state. The power key circuit
is visible in the Display Circuit diagram.
Keyboard
Keyboard backlighting is provided by six LEDs that are compatible with CL191-B1. Back-
lighting is on when the Light signal is on the High state. The LED color for the keyboard is
blue.
